What To Do About Missing Teeth
As adolescents, we lose our baby teeth as our smile develops. However, as adults, losing teeth is caused by oral health issues. The advanced stage of gum disease could be responsible as well. Since missing teeth at this age isn’t natural, this means problems. You could have difficulties with nutritional intake. Problems speaking clearly may develop. For minor cases, a dental bridge could be the best option, addressing one to three lost teeth in a row. For multiple missing teeth, partials could offer a solution and address complicated tooth loss. Finally, a complete denture could be crafted and secured. While most fulls and partials are removable, they could be stablized with dental implants. Dental implants act as natural teeth, and preserve bone density in your jawbones and facial structure following missing a tooth.
